moong dal
Ingredients
- Servings: 6
- 2 1/2 cups dried yellow split peas
- 2 1/2 cups water
- 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
- 1/2 teaspoon grated fresh ginger root
- 1 teaspoon diced jalapeno chile pepper
- 1/2 cup diced tomatoes
- 3 teaspoons lemon juice
- 1/2 teaspoon ground turmeric
- 2 teaspoons vegetable oil
- 1 teaspoon cumin seed
- 1/2 dried red chile pepper
- 1 pinch asafoetida
- 2 cloves garlic, finely chopped
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
Recipe
Preparation Time: 30 mins
Cook Time: 30 mins
Ready Time: 1 hr 30 mins
- rinse split peas; add to saucepan with 2 1/2 cups water. allow split peas to soak for 30 minutes.
- heat split peas and water, with salt, until boiling. reduce heat to medium-low and cook until tender and thickened, 15 to 20 minutes. add more water, if necessary, to prevent drying out. stir in ginger, jalapeno pepper, tomato, lemon juice, and turmeric.
- heat oil in a small saucepan and add cumin seed and red chile pepper. when pepper is heated, add asafoetida powder and garlic. stir mixture into split peas and add cilantro; mix well.
